Bag $B _ { 1 }$ contains 6 white and 4 blue balls, Bag $B _ { 2 }$ contains 4 white and 6 blue balls, and Bag $B _ { 3 }$ contains 5 white and 5 blue balls. One of the bags is selected at random and a ball is drawn from it. If the ball is white, then the probability, that the ball is drawn from Bag $B _ { 2 }$, is :
(1) $\frac { 4 } { 15 }$
(2) $\frac { 1 } { 3 }$
(3) $\frac { 2 } { 5 }$
(4) $\frac { 2 } { 3 }$
